    PUBLIC HIGHER EDUCATION GOVERNANCE: AN EMPIRICAL EXAMINATION

    Public higher education is a large enterprise in the United States. Total state expenditures for higher education totaled nearly $152 billion dollars in FY2008, accounting for over ten percent of total state expenditures and representing the single largest category of discretionary spending in most states (NASBO, 2009). The last three decades have witnessed the introduction of hundreds of pieces of legislation across states which make structural changes to state higher education governance systems (Marcus, 1997; McLendon, Deaton, and Hearn, 2007). Despite the ubiquity of state higher education governance change much remains unknown, both in terms of why states choose to enact reforms as well as the implications of state governance arrangements for institutional performance. This dissertation attempts to fill these critical gaps in knowledge. First, it surveys the historical development of state higher education governance structures and reviews the limited empirical literature regarding the antecedents and impacts of various state approaches to higher education management. Drawing on this literature, the first empirical chapter, utilizing hazard modeling, seeks to uncover the factors associated with state enactment of legislation decentralizing higher education governance. It finds that state fiscal characteristics emerge as strong predictors of decentralization. Specifically, states with greater tax efforts are much less likely to decentralize, while states experiencing real dollar declines in tax revenues are much more likely to decentralize, all else constant. The second empirical chapter explores the implications of state management of public higher education for institutional degree completion rates. Utilizing a unique, institutional-level dataset comprising 518 public, four-year institutions of higher education in the United States, it finds that, controlling for relevant institutional-level characteristics such as institutional selectivity, mission, and per-FTE student expenditures, inter-institutional competition emerges as a powerful predictor of student degree completion. Institutions operating in more competitive environments—defined as states with less concentrated undergraduate enrollments and states with weaker higher education governance structures—graduate students at higher rates than institutions operating in less competitive environments. The dissertation concludes by discussing the implications for these empirical findings for policy makers seeking to enhance the efficiency and effectiveness of public higher education

    University Rankings: Evidence and a Conceptual Framework

    University ranking has high public visibility, the ranking business has flourished, and institutions of higher education have not been able to ignore it. This study of university ranking presents general considerations of ranking and institutional responses to it, particularly considering reactions to ranking, ranking as a self-fulfilling prophecy, and ranking as a means of transforming qualities into quantities. The authors present a conceptual framework of university ranking based on three propositions and carry out a descriptive statistical analysis of U.S. and international ranking data to evaluate those propositions. The first proposition of university ranking is that ranking systems are demarcated by a high degree of stability, equilibrium, and path dependence. The second proposition links ranking to institutional identity. The third proposition posits that rankings function as a catalyst for institutional isomorphism. The conclusion reviews some important new developments in university ranking

    Competition and Sensegiving: Nonprofit Markets and Organizational Signaling

    In this paper, we investigate how an organization’s position within its nonprofit marketplace influences how nonprofits convey images about themselves to their stakeholders. We discuss the nature of competition in the nonprofit sector and explore the different competitive positions that nonprofits find themselves in. We assess how this positionality affects the ways that nonprofits attempt to convey images, or senses, of themselves to external audiences. We find that these sensegiving approaches are affected by competition, particularly when considered together with the stage of the organization’s lifecycle

    School Finance Reform: Do Equalized Expenditures Imply Equalized Teacher Salaries?

    This is the publisher's version, also available electronically from "http://www.mitpressjournals.org".Kentucky is a poor, relatively rural state that contrasts greatly with the relatively urban and wealthy states typically the subject of education studies employing large-scale administrative data. For this reason, Kentucky's experience of major school finance and curricular reform is highly salient for understanding teacher labor market dynamics. This study examines the time path of teacher salaries in Appalachian and non-Appalachian Kentucky using a novel teacher-level administrative data set. Our results suggest that the Kentucky Education Reform Act (KERA) provided a salary boost for all Appalachian teachers, resulting in a wage premium for teachers of low and medium experience and equalizing pay across Appalachian and non-Appalachian districts for teachers of high experience. However, we find that Appalachian salaries fell back to the level of non-Appalachian teachers roughly a decade following reform, at which point the pre-KERA remuneration patterns re-emerge

    Influence of oxygen tension on myocardial performance. Evaluation by tissue Doppler imaging

    BACKGROUND: Low O(2 )tension dilates coronary arteries and high O(2 )tension is a coronary vasoconstrictor but reports on O(2)-dependent effects on ventricular performance diverge. Yet oxygen supplementation remains first line treatment in cardiovascular disease. We hypothesized that hypoxia improves and hyperoxia worsens myocardial performance. METHODS: Seven male volunteers (mean age 38 ± 3 years) were examined with echocardiography at respiratory equilibrium during: 1) normoxia (≈21% O(2), 79% N(2)), 2) while inhaling a hypoxic gas mixture (≈11% O(2), 89% N(2)), and 3) while inhaling 100% O(2). Tissue Doppler recordings were acquired in the apical 4-chamber, 2-chamber, and long-axis views. Strain rate and tissue tracking displacement analyses were carried out in each segment of the 16-segment left ventricular model and in the basal, middle and apical portions of the right ventricle. RESULTS: Heart rate increased with hypoxia (68 ± 4 bpm at normoxia vs. 79 ± 5 bpm, P < 0.001) and decreased with hyperoxia (59 ± 5 bpm, P < 0.001 vs. normoxia). Hypoxia increased strain rate in four left ventricular segments and global systolic contraction amplitude was increased (normoxia: 9.76 ± 0.41 vs hypoxia: 10.87 ± 0.42, P < 0.001). Tissue tracking displacement was reduced in the right ventricular segments and tricuspid regurgitation increased with hypoxia (7.5 ± 1.9 mmHg vs. 33.5 ± 1.8 mmHg, P < 0.001). The TEI index and E/E' did not change with hypoxia. Hyperoxia reduced strain rate in 10 left ventricular segments, global systolic contraction amplitude was decreased (8.83 ± 0.38, P < 0.001 vs. normoxia) while right ventricular function was unchanged. The spectral and tissue Doppler TEI indexes were significantly increased but E/E' did not change with hyperoxia. CONCLUSION: Hypoxia improves and hyperoxia worsens systolic myocardial performance in healthy male volunteers. Tissue Doppler measures of diastolic function are unaffected by hypoxia/hyperoxia which support that the changes in myocardial performance are secondary to changes in vascular tone. It remains to be settled whether oxygen therapy to patients with heart disease is a consistent rational treatment

    Vaping THC-O acetate: potential for another EVALI epidemic

    This brief report is to alert the public health community to the confirmed presence of Δ8-THC-O acetate in commercially available vaping products and the potential risk of pulmonary toxicity from vaping THC-O. The impetus for this study was the presence of the aryl acetate moiety in THC-O. Mass spectrometry (MS) evidence and activation energy (AE) calculations indicating that vaping of THC-O is likely to generate ketene, a suspected cause of lung injury, are provided. </p
